| Translation | Verse Text | Copy |
|---|---|---|
King James BibleKJV | And he laid hold on the dragon, that old serpent, which is the Devil, and Satan, and bound him a thousand years, | |
American Standard VersionASV | And he laid hold on the dragon, the old serpent, which is the Devil and Satan, and bound him for a thousand years, | |
Douay Rheims BibleDRB | And he laid hold on the dragon the old serpent, which is the devil and Satan, and bound him for a thousand years. | |
Darby Bible TranslationDBT | And he laid hold of the dragon, the ancient serpent who is the devil and Satan, and bound him a thousand years, | |
English Revised VersionERV | And he laid hold on the dragon, the old serpent, which is the Devil and Satan, and bound him for a thousand years, | |
Webster Bible TranslationWBT | And he laid hold on the dragon, that old serpent, which is the Devil, and Satan, and bound him a thousand years. | |
World English BibleWEB | He seized the dragon, the old serpent, which is the devil and Satan, who deceives the whole inhabited earth, and bound him for a thousand years, | |
Young's Literal TranslationYLT | and he laid hold on the dragon, the old serpent, who is Devil and Adversary, and did bind him a thousand years, | |
American King James VersionAKJV | And he laid hold on the dragon, that old serpent, which is the Devil, and Satan, and bound him a thousand years, | |
Weymouth New TestamentWNT | He laid hold of the Dragon--the ancient serpent--who is the Devil and the Adversary, and bound him for a thousand years, and hurled him into the bottomless pit. |
